Handover for RestockRoute planner. Cron runs nightly, pulls sales counts from the Fizzbin depot feed, emits route plans per machine cluster. Known issue: stale inventory on holidays — see ticket board. Deploy via the usual pipeline; staging first, always. Config lives in the planner repo. To unlock the sealed config store, use the recovery passphrase below.

strongbox words: raldor-eliir-lamael

Ticket: LIFTSIM-2214 — Signature verification failed on build 4.8.1 of the Verticore elevator-dispatch simulator. The nightly packaging job produced an artifact that fails the checksum gate on the Ashgrove staging verifier; the manifest was signed with the retired Q2 key after an automation misconfiguration. Rebuilt the artifact from the same commit and confirmed the binary hashes match. Requesting sign-off to re-sign and redeploy. For verification, the correct current signing key is included below.

deploy key for tafof-yajeg: bky13_TvJ5wPX2YZvX1

## Build Provenance: Catalogue Import Service

The Thornquist catalogue importer for the Ashbury Public Collections is built from the sealed pipeline only; ad-hoc builds must never reach production, as import mappings are generated at compile time and drift silently otherwise. Future maintainers should verify every deployed artifact against the provenance ledger before approving a release. The artifact currently serving imports carries the token shown on the next line.

build token for yaguf-yadug: htk6_2ede56

## StockTally Reconciliation Job

The nightly reconciliation compares warehouse counts in Pellbridge against the ledger snapshot. If drift exceeds 2%, the job halts and pages the on-call. Re-run with the --force-snapshot flag only after confirming the ledger export finished. When filing a discrepancy report, include the trace token printed at job start, shown below.

pipeline stamp: htk31_3c6b63a1fd55b8745625d3b6ce9c5fc